突然, Google 浏览器打不开了, 崩溃了, 只好用 Ubuntu 自带的 Firefox 浏览器百度搜索解决方案.
- 如何卸载 Google Chrome
sudo apt-get auotremove google-chrome-stable
- 安装 Google Chrome
1. sudo wget https://repo.fdzh.org/chrome/google-chrome.list -P /etc/apt/sources.list.d/
# 将下载源加入到系统的源列表
2. wget -q -O - https://dl.google.com/linux/linux_signing_key.pub | sudo apt-key add -
# 导入谷歌软件的公钥,用于下面步骤中对下载软件进行验证,
如果顺利的话,命令将返回“OK” .
3. sudo apt-get update
4. sudo apt-get install google-chrome-stable
5. /usr/bin/google-chrome-stable
# 启动 Google 浏览器
- 在第4步的时候报错:
N: 忽略‘google-chrome.list.1’(于目录‘/etc/apt/sources.list.d/’),鉴于它的文件扩展名无效
百度贴吧的一个回答:
把 google-chrome.list.1 里的内容复制到 google-
chrome.list(把google-chrome.list之前的内容清空), > 删掉 google-chrome.list.1
- sudo gedit /etc/apt/sources.list.d/google-chrome.list.1(复制下载源)
- sudo gedit /etc/apt/sources.list.d/google-chrome.list (清空后粘进去)
- sudo rm -f /etc/apt/sources.list.d/google-chrome.list.1
- 第5步时报错:
[0807/144244.712736:FATAL:nss_util.cc(627)] NSS_VersionCheck("3.26") failed. NSS >= 3.26 is required
Please upgrade to the latest NSS, and if you still get this error,
contact your distribution maintainer.
原因说NSS版本过低, Chrome 升级导致.
解决办法:
一. 卸载目前的 Chrome 安装旧版本.
https://www.slimjet.com/chrome/google-chrome-old-version.php 下载相应的chrome旧版本安装。
二. NSS 升级.
我选择第二种.
sudo apt-get update
sudo apt-get install libnss3
sudo apt-cache policy libnss3
sources.list
1.sudo vi /etc/apt/sources.list
2. 添加 deb http://security.ubuntu.com/ubuntu precise-security main
按 :wq 保存退出
3. sudo apt-get update
4. sudo apt-get -f install
5. 启动之前安装的Chrome.
参考资料:
Ubuntu16.04安装chrome出错
google-chrome 启动报错 nss_util.cc(627)